0
0
iOS Swiftmobile~15 mins

Why iOS development targets premium users in iOS Swift - Why It Works This Way

Choose your learning style9 modes available
Overview - Why iOS development targets premium users
What is it?
iOS development means creating apps for Apple devices like iPhones and iPads. These devices are often used by people who spend more money on apps and services. Because of this, developers often focus on making apps that appeal to users willing to pay for quality and premium features. This focus shapes how apps are designed, marketed, and monetized on iOS.
Why it matters
Understanding why iOS targets premium users helps explain why many apps on Apple devices offer high-quality design and paid features. Without this focus, developers might not invest as much in user experience or advanced features. This impacts the kinds of apps available and the business models developers choose, affecting what users get and how developers earn money.
Where it fits
Before this, learners should know basic mobile app development and app store ecosystems. After this, they can explore app monetization strategies, user experience design for premium users, and cross-platform development differences.
Mental Model
Core Idea
iOS development targets premium users because Apple devices attract customers who value quality and are willing to pay for better apps and services.
Think of it like...
It's like a luxury car brand designing features for drivers who expect comfort and are ready to pay extra, rather than a budget car maker focusing on affordability.
┌─────────────────────────────┐
│       Apple Devices         │
│  (iPhone, iPad, Mac)        │
├─────────────┬───────────────┤
│ Premium     │ Willing to    │
│ Users       │ Pay for Apps  │
├─────────────┴───────────────┤
│ Developers focus on quality, │
│ design, and paid features    │
└─────────────────────────────┘
Build-Up - 6 Steps
1
FoundationUnderstanding iOS User Demographics
🤔
Concept: Learn who uses iOS devices and their spending habits.
iOS users tend to have higher income levels and spend more on apps and in-app purchases compared to users on other platforms. This is because Apple devices are priced higher and attract customers who value premium products.
Result
You see that iOS users are more likely to pay for apps and services, making them a valuable audience for developers.
Knowing the user base helps explain why developers choose to invest in premium app features on iOS.
2
FoundationBasics of App Monetization on iOS
🤔
Concept: How developers make money from iOS apps.
Developers earn through paid apps, in-app purchases, subscriptions, and ads. On iOS, paid apps and subscriptions are more common because users are willing to pay for quality and ongoing value.
Result
You understand the main ways developers generate revenue on iOS and why paid models work well.
Recognizing monetization methods clarifies why targeting premium users is profitable.
3
IntermediateDesigning for Premium User Expectations
🤔Before reading on: do you think premium users care more about app speed or app design? Commit to your answer.
Concept: Premium users expect polished design, smooth performance, and advanced features.
Apps on iOS often have sleek interfaces, smooth animations, and high-quality graphics. Developers focus on user experience because premium users notice and appreciate these details.
Result
Apps feel more refined and enjoyable, meeting the expectations of paying users.
Understanding user expectations guides developers to prioritize quality over quantity.
4
IntermediateApple’s Ecosystem and Developer Incentives
🤔Before reading on: do you think Apple encourages free apps or paid apps more? Commit to your answer.
Concept: Apple’s App Store policies and ecosystem encourage developers to create paid and subscription apps.
Apple takes a percentage of app sales and subscriptions, so it promotes quality paid apps. The App Store review process also maintains a high standard, attracting premium users.
Result
Developers are motivated to build apps that justify their price and pass Apple’s quality checks.
Knowing Apple’s role explains why the platform favors premium app development.
5
AdvancedEconomic Impact of Targeting Premium Users
🤔Before reading on: do you think targeting premium users limits or expands app revenue? Commit to your answer.
Concept: Focusing on premium users can increase revenue per user but may reduce total users.
Developers balance between fewer users who pay more and many users who pay less or use free apps. On iOS, the premium user base allows higher revenue per user, supporting sustainable app businesses.
Result
Apps can afford better development and support by targeting premium users.
Understanding this tradeoff helps developers choose the right market strategy.
6
ExpertSurprising Effects on App Innovation and Quality
🤔Before reading on: do you think targeting premium users encourages or discourages app innovation? Commit to your answer.
Concept: Targeting premium users often drives innovation and higher app quality but can also create exclusivity.
Because premium users expect the best, developers innovate with new features and technologies. However, this focus can exclude budget users and limit app diversity.
Result
The iOS app market tends to have cutting-edge, polished apps but fewer low-cost options.
Knowing this helps balance innovation with accessibility in app development.
Under the Hood
Apple’s hardware and software ecosystem creates a controlled environment where users pay more for devices and apps. The App Store acts as a gatekeeper, enforcing quality and monetization rules. Developers optimize apps for this environment, focusing on performance, design, and paid features to meet user expectations and Apple's policies.
Why designed this way?
Apple designed its ecosystem to offer a premium experience, differentiating from other platforms by controlling hardware, software, and distribution. This control ensures quality and allows Apple and developers to earn more from each user, supporting a sustainable business model.
┌───────────────┐      ┌───────────────┐      ┌───────────────┐
│ Apple Devices │─────▶│ App Store     │─────▶│ Premium Users │
│ (iPhone, iPad)│      │ (Quality Gate)│      │ (Pay for Apps)│
└───────────────┘      └───────────────┘      └───────────────┘
         ▲                      │                      ▲
         │                      │                      │
         └─────────────Developer Incentives──────────┘
Myth Busters - 4 Common Misconceptions
Quick: Do you think all iOS users are wealthy and always pay for apps? Commit to yes or no.
Common Belief:All iOS users are rich and always buy premium apps.
Tap to reveal reality
Reality:While many iOS users have higher income, not all pay for apps; many use free apps or avoid in-app purchases.
Why it matters:Assuming all users pay can lead developers to ignore free user experience and miss large audience segments.
Quick: Do you think Android users never pay for apps? Commit to yes or no.
Common Belief:Android users don’t pay for apps, so developers only target iOS for revenue.
Tap to reveal reality
Reality:Android users do pay, but on average spend less; many Android markets also support paid apps and subscriptions.
Why it matters:Ignoring Android’s paying users can cause missed opportunities and biased app design.
Quick: Do you think Apple forces all apps to be paid? Commit to yes or no.
Common Belief:Apple requires apps to be paid or subscription-based to be on the App Store.
Tap to reveal reality
Reality:Apple allows free apps with ads or in-app purchases; it does not force payment but encourages quality monetization.
Why it matters:Misunderstanding this can confuse developers about app pricing strategies.
Quick: Do you think targeting premium users means ignoring user diversity? Commit to yes or no.
Common Belief:Targeting premium users means apps only serve a small elite group.
Tap to reveal reality
Reality:Many apps offer tiered features to serve both premium and casual users, balancing quality and accessibility.
Why it matters:Believing otherwise may limit app reach and revenue potential.
Expert Zone
1
Premium user targeting often leads to higher app retention because paying users expect ongoing value and updates.
2
Apple’s strict review process indirectly filters out low-quality apps, reinforcing the premium user experience.
3
Developers sometimes use premium targeting to justify investing in advanced technologies like AR or machine learning, which require more resources.
When NOT to use
Targeting premium users is less effective in markets with low iOS penetration or where users prefer free apps. In such cases, developers should consider freemium models, ad-supported apps, or focus on Android platforms.
Production Patterns
In production, developers use subscription models, exclusive content, and personalized experiences to engage premium users. They also leverage Apple’s ecosystem features like Apple Pay and iCloud to enhance value and justify pricing.
Connections
Luxury Brand Marketing
Similar pattern of targeting customers willing to pay more for quality and exclusivity.
Understanding luxury marketing helps grasp why iOS apps focus on premium features and user experience.
Behavioral Economics
Builds on how users perceive value and make spending decisions.
Knowing behavioral economics explains why premium users accept higher prices for better app quality.
Software Ecosystem Control
Apple’s control over hardware, software, and distribution mirrors platform governance concepts in other fields.
Recognizing ecosystem control helps understand how platform rules shape developer and user behavior.
Common Pitfalls
#1Assuming all users will pay for premium features.
Wrong approach:func offerPremiumFeatures() { if user.isOnIOS { showOnlyPaidOptions() } }
Correct approach:func offerPremiumFeatures() { showFreeOptions() if user.wantsPremium { showPaidOptions() } }
Root cause:Misunderstanding user diversity and overestimating willingness to pay.
#2Ignoring Android users when planning monetization.
Wrong approach:if platform == .iOS { enableSubscriptions() } else { disableMonetization() }
Correct approach:if platform == .iOS { enableSubscriptions() } else { enableAdSupport() }
Root cause:Believing only iOS users pay, missing revenue from other platforms.
#3Designing complex UI only for premium users without fallback.
Wrong approach:if user.isPremium { loadHeavyGraphics() } else { loadNothing() }
Correct approach:loadBasicGraphics() if user.isPremium { enhanceWithHeavyGraphics() }
Root cause:Failing to provide good experience for all users, limiting app reach.
Key Takeaways
iOS development targets premium users because Apple devices attract customers willing to pay for quality apps and services.
This focus shapes app design, monetization, and marketing strategies to prioritize user experience and paid features.
Understanding user demographics and Apple’s ecosystem explains why developers invest more in iOS app quality.
Targeting premium users increases revenue per user but requires balancing innovation with accessibility.
Misconceptions about user behavior and platform policies can lead to poor app strategies and missed opportunities.